### Changelog — Queue defaults changed

With release 4.2, Tallowline has replaced its homegrown job queue with the Drayspool scheduler. Support should know that several defaults changed: retries now use exponential backoff instead of fixed intervals, failed jobs park in a dead-letter pool rather than retrying forever, and worker concurrency is computed per node. Customers who tuned the old settings will see different behavior. The new shipped defaults are as follows:

config for bahop-baduf:
[kasion]
team = lamath
access_code = ac_d807e5
host = kasion.paliqcloud.corp
port = 4000
owner = julix.tamvan
peer = frair.qorvelsoft.local

## Deployment

The Ledgerlight audit-log viewer ships as a single container and must run behind the Quillgate proxy; it performs no authentication of its own and assumes the proxy injects a verified role header. Reviewers should confirm the read-only database account is used — the viewer never writes. Health checks are served on a separate port so log queries cannot starve them. Deploys should be rolled out one replica at a time to preserve cursor continuity. The service reads the following values at boot.

config for fahop-tajeg:
soriel:
  pin: 6453
  tenant: norwyn
  seal: seal_c441745b
  metrics_host: metrics.soriel.ordinworks.local
  standby_team: zorox
  escalation: wenael-casox
  nonce: 429fd1

# Quenchly Queue — Environments

Heads-up for the sync: log compaction behaves differently per environment. Dev compacts aggressively so disks stay tiny; staging matches prod timing but on smaller segments. Prod compaction runs off-peak only — don't force it midday. If a topic looks bloated, check the env first. Prod currently uses these settings.

service settings:
ralael:
  pin: 7453
  tenant: zorath
  seal: seal_087806e4
  metrics_host: metrics.ralael.paliqworks.example
  standby_team: fraath
  escalation: praok-istiel
  nonce: 10e083

Future maintainers must use the expand/contract pattern exclusively: additive change first, dual-write through the Hollowgate proxy, verified backfill, then contraction a full release later. Add a CI gate rejecting any migration that acquires an exclusive lock for more than one second. The step-by-step procedure and the gate configuration are documented on the internal page below.

operations page: https://grafana.zemvarworks.corp/pages/view/dash/fc7bb3490edf